Defense Back University specializes in teaching the fundamentals of football in all positions with a focus on learning defensive back.   We start with the basics like what and why the position is important in the game. (If the opponent doesn’t score, they don’t win). We also teach how to play the position for example zone and man concepts as well as alignment and assignments.  We go over best practices while covering eligible receivers (pre and post snap reads). Utilizing the proper drills during sessions we help better prepare our athletes to execute and make plays during game time situations.  The Defensive back position is known as one of the toughest positions on the field due to high expectations to execute for team success.  This position requires athletes to have the ability to tackle the biggest players and run with the fastest players in the game. With the growing popularity of offensive positions such as wide receiver and Quarterback the need for quality defensive backs is at an all-time high. Most players shy away from this position based on multiple factors which creates a large need for skilled quality athletes in this position on all levels.

Scott Cunningham Jr. is the owner and founder of Defensive Back University. He grew up in the inner city of downtown Orlando, Florida where his love for sports began at an early age. As a young kid Scott played little league football and basketball. Scott’s saw early on that participating in a number of athletic activities would only help his agility, strength and endurance; assisting him in becoming the athlete he aspired to be. So, while at Dr. Phillips High School he participated in football, basketball, weight lifting, as well as track & field (long jump/high jump, 100 meters, 200 meter & 400 meters). Scott set himself apart from other athletes earning the All-Orange County honors in football and was MVP of the east west Orange County All-star game his senior year. Scott still continues to leave his mark being acknowledges in Dr. Phillips Hall of Fame & Notables.

Scott continued to set himself apart from others earning both an academic and athletic scholarship to Division 1 Tennessee State University. During his freshman year at TSU Scott won an Ohio valley conference (OVC) championship ring in football. His performance on the field earned him all OVC first team his junior and senior year seasons (10 interceptions 1 TD, 30 pass break ups top 5 on team in tackles during collegiate career). Scott also ran track in college. He won the gold medal in the long jump his junior and senior seasons as well as silver in the 4x100 meter relays. After graduating with a bachelor’s degree in business Scott signed as a free agent to play defensive back for the Tennessee Titans in the NFL. He also played arena 2 football where he won a championship with the Memphis Xplorers (14 INTS, 2 TDs). He later signed to play arena 1 football with the Las Vegas Gladiators where he led the team in tackles (60 total).  After transitioning from the sports world Scott worked in corporate America for 10 years. During this time, he went back to school to obtain his Master’s in Business Administration. His love for the game and sports never left; coaching little league, flag football and up and coming athletes. Scott decided to leave corporate America to do what he loves full time; Defensive Back University was born.
